Nucleophilic substitution in iodonium derivatives of indole

Abstract

3-Indolylphenyliodonium tosylate and trifluoroacetate were synthesized, and their reaction with halide anions was investigated. It is shown that the iodonium grouping is replaced by halogen in all cases. 3-Fluoroindole was synthesized for the first time. The mechanism of the reaction is discussed, and data from the mass spectra of the 3-haloindoles obtained are presented.
